Title: Volunteer Assistant Coach

Vendela Jonsson enters her first season as a volunteer assistant coach with the Endicott women's hockey program in 2019-20.

Jonsson was a standout four-year goaltender for the Gulls. As a four-year starter, she compiled a record of 51-19-10, a .945 save percentage and 24 shutouts. During her career, Jonsson made a total of 1,917 saves in 80 games played. 

Jonsson's other individual accomplishments at Endicott include being named the 2015-16 Colonial Hockey Conference (CHC) Co-Rookie of the Year, 2018-19 CHC Goaltender of the Year. In addition, she received CHC All-Rookie Team (2015-16), CHC All-Conference Second Team (2016-17), and CHC All-Conference First Team (2018-19) accolades. Jonsson was a member of the 2015-16 US College Hockey Organization All-Rookie Team and the 2018-19 New England Hockey Writer's Association All-Region Team.  

On top of these honors, Jonsson was named the Endicott Female Athlete of the Year for 2018-19. 

In the classroom, she was a three-time Dean's List recipient, and a member of the CHC All-Academic Team in 2016-17, 2017-18, and 2018-19. She was also named an American Hockey Coaches Association Scholar in 2016-17, 2017-18, and 2018-19.
